Reparto: Fernando Esteso, Mirta Miller, Manolo Gómez Bur, Rafael Alonso, Susana Estrada, Helga Liné, Manuel de Blas, Jaime de Mora y Aragón, Julián Navarro, Emilio Laguna, Rafael Hernández, Alfonso del Real, Francisco Camoiras

Dirección: Luis María Delgado

Sinopsis: Don José (Fernando Esteso) es un tipo que se pasa los veranos en las piscinas tratando de ligar, aparentando que es un supermillonario, y no es más que un vulgar vendedor de coches al que todos llaman Pepito Piscina. Un día conoce a una millonaria viuda apasionada de los rallies que quiere competir en el Gran Premio Costa del Sol, Don José no sólo querrá venderle un supuesto Ferrari, sino que le cuenta que él mismo es un piloto de rally profesional, y juntos irán a Marbella a la competición.
